Q: Is 634,272 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 634,272 is a composite number.

Why is 634,272 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 634,272 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 12 16 24 32 48 96 6,607 13,214 19,821 26,428 39,642 52,856 79,284 105,712 158,568 211,424 317,136 and 634,272, with no remainder.

Since 634,272 cannot be divided by just 1 and 634,272, it is a composite number.
